United Methodists are Breaking Up in a Slow-Motion Schism

United Methodists have for generations been a mainstay of the American religious landscape -- one of the most geographically widespread of the major Protestant denominations, their steeples visible on urban streets, in county seats and along country roads, their ethos marked by a firm yet quiet faith, simple worship and earnest social service.
